일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| |||||
3 | 4 | 5 | 6 | 7 | 8 | 9 |
10 | 11 | 12 | 13 | 14 | 15 | 16 |
17 | 18 | 19 | 20 | 21 | 22 | 23 |
24 | 25 | 26 | 27 | 28 | 29 | 30 |
31 |
- #웹개발 #2025트렌드 #ai #서버리스 #반응형디자인 #웹트렌드
- 일본여행
- 응원하기종료
- 신입개발자
- 개발자취업
- 사케추천
- 헬스케어트렌드
- 사케
- 돌연사위험
- 티스토리정책변경
- 뇌기능활성
- 2025티스토리수익화
- 시부야 추천
- 면역세포활성화
- 수명연장습관
- 후쿠오카
- 생활습관개선
- 일본사케추천
- 기억력식단
- 안양또간집
- 서울근교여행
- 일본
- 시부야 술집 추천
- 프리미엄사케
- 시부야 술집
- 개발팁
- 개발습관
- 녹지종로점
- 코드리뷰
- 2025도쿄여행
- Today
- Total
맛존의 이야기
파이썬 자동화 프로젝트 예시 5가지 본문
반복 업무를 줄이는 실전 자동화 아이디어 모음
파이썬은 간단한 스크립트부터 복잡한 백엔드 시스템까지 구현 가능한 강력한 언어입니다. 특히 반복적인 작업을 효율적으로 처리할 수 있는 자동화에 매우 유용합니다. 업무의 생산성을 높이고, 실수를 줄이며, 개발자로서의 실력을 어필할 수 있는 자동화 프로젝트는 포트폴리오에도 매우 효과적입니다. 이 글에서는 실무에 바로 적용할 수 있는 파이썬 자동화 프로젝트 5가지를 소개합니다. 코드 예제와 함께 실제 사용 상황까지 설명해, 학습뿐만 아니라 실전에도 활용할 수 있도록 구성했습니다.
자동화 필요성 | 반복되는 작업을 자동화하면 시간과 에너지를 절약하고, 실수도 줄일 수 있습니다. |
실무 적용 가능 | 데이터 처리, 이메일 전송, 웹 크롤링 등 다양한 업무에 바로 적용 가능합니다. |

1. 엑셀 자동화 (openpyxl, pandas)
업무에서 자주 다루는 엑셀 파일을 파이썬으로 자동 처리하는 프로젝트입니다. 예를 들어, 수천 개의 데이터 정리, 조건별 필터링, 통계 요약 작업 등을 pandas
와 openpyxl
로 자동화할 수 있습니다. 반복적인 수작업을 줄이고, 일관된 결과를 빠르게 얻을 수 있어 실무 활용도가 높습니다.

2. 이메일 자동 발송 시스템 (smtplib)
smtplib
과 email
모듈을 활용해 지정된 수신자에게 자동으로 이메일을 보내는 시스템을 구축할 수 있습니다. 정기적인 리포트 전송, 일정 알림, 고객 응대 자동화에 활용 가능하며, HTML 형식이나 첨부 파일을 포함하는 것도 가능합니다.

3. 웹 크롤러 만들기 (requests, BeautifulSoup)
원하는 웹사이트에서 정보를 자동으로 수집하는 크롤러 프로젝트입니다. requests
로 페이지를 요청하고, BeautifulSoup
으로 HTML을 파싱하여 데이터를 추출합니다. 뉴스 기사, 제품 정보, 환율 등 특정 정보를 주기적으로 수집하고 정리할 수 있습니다.
4. 폴더 정리 자동화 (os, shutil)
파일이 많은 폴더를 자동으로 정리하는 프로젝트입니다. os
와 shutil
모듈을 사용해 확장자별로 폴더를 생성하고, 파일을 자동으로 분류 및 이동시킬 수 있습니다. 다운로드 폴더 정리, 백업 파일 분류 등에 활용됩니다.

5. 구글 스프레드시트 자동 업데이트 (gspread, oauth2client)
구글 스프레드시트 API를 사용하면, 파이썬으로 시트 데이터를 자동으로 읽고 업데이트할 수 있습니다. gspread
와 oauth2client
를 사용해 인증을 설정하고, 실시간 데이터 기록, 팀 보고서 자동화 등에 응용할 수 있습니다.
활용 도구 | 실제 활용 예시 |
openpyxl, pandas | 엑셀 자동 필터링 및 통계 시트 생성 |
smtplib, email | HTML 리포트 이메일 자동 발송 |
requests, BeautifulSoup | 뉴스 데이터 수집 후 분석 저장 |
os, shutil | 파일 정리 및 백업 폴더 자동 생성 |
gspread, oauth2client | 팀 단위 시트 실시간 업데이트 자동화 |

Q. 파이썬 자동화는 어느 수준부터 시작 가능한가요?
변수, 함수, 반복문 등의 기초 문법만 익혔다면 누구나 가능합니다. 작은 자동화부터 시작해보세요!
Q. 자동화 프로젝트는 포트폴리오에 도움이 될까요?
매우 도움이 됩니다. 문제 인식 → 해결 과정 → 결과까지 명확히 설명할 수 있어 실무형 역량을 어필하기 좋습니다.
Q. 자동화가 잘 작동하는지 테스트는 어떻게 하나요?
테스트용 데이터를 만들고, try-except로 오류를 잡으며 실행 로그를 남기는 식으로 단계별로 확인하는 것이 좋습니다.
파이썬 자동화는 개발 실력을 키우는 최고의 실전 훈련이자, 일상과 업무에 직접적인 도움이 됩니다. 엑셀 정리, 이메일 발송, 파일 관리 등 누구나 겪는 반복 작업을 자동화하면서 문제 해결 능력, 모듈 사용법, 예외 처리 능력까지 자연스럽게 익히게 됩니다. 작은 것부터 시작해서 나만의 실용 프로젝트로 확장해보세요.
여러분은 어떤 자동화를 해보셨나요?
업무나 개인 생활 속에서 만든 자동화 프로젝트가 있다면 댓글로 공유해주세요. 서로의 경험이 새로운 아이디어가 될 수 있습니다!
태그:
'취미 > 개발' 카테고리의 다른 글
API란 무엇인가요? 지금 세상과 연결되는 디지털 인터페이스의 비밀 (0) | 2025.05.01 |
---|---|
오픈소스 기여, 생각보다 쉬운 시작법 (0) | 2025.04.30 |
GitHub를 활용한 협업 가이드 (0) | 2025.04.29 |
개발자 취업을 위한 필수 스킬셋 (0) | 2025.04.29 |
클린 코드 작성 팁 정리 (0) | 2025.04.28 |